CRYSTAL STRUCTURES OF CASPASE-3 IN COMPLEX WITH AZA-PEPTIDE EPOXIDE INHIBITORS.
About this Structure
2CNO is a [Protein complex] structure of sequences from [Homo sapiens] with PHQ as [ligand]. Structure known Active Site: AC1. Full crystallographic information is available from [OCA].
